Output 2c668204c828124e41e2932e0ca11208c89af43d26d1d8e92656b12a449577c0:0

value
2628279
script pubkey
OP_0 OP_PUSHBYTES_32 c01ba2d952614e2f5d5f8128564ccb7a1f9380d2257ba0f864d96915551f3f6b
address
bc1qcqd69k2jv98z7h2lsy59vnxt0g0e8qxjy4a6p7rym95324gl8a4sv7apfx
transaction
2c668204c828124e41e2932e0ca11208c89af43d26d1d8e92656b12a449577c0
spent
true